Bioprinting Engineer: As a Bioprinting Engineer, you'll be responsible for designing and building bioprinters, troubleshooting technical issues, and optimizing the bioprinting process. With an increasing demand for organ and tissue engineering, the job market for bioprinting engineers is expected to grow significantly. 2. Bioprinting Technician: Bioprinting Technicians work closely with engineers and researchers, assisting in the daily operation and maintenance of bioprinters. They also contribute to the preparation of bioinks and the development of new bioprinting techniques. 3. Bioprinting Research Scientist: Bioprinting Research Scientists conduct groundbreaking research in the field, focusing on developing new bioinks, refining bioprinting techniques, and integrating bioprinting with tissue engineering and regenerative medicine. 4. Bioprinting Data Analyst: Bioprinting Data Analysts work with large datasets generated from bioprinting processes and experiments. By analyzing and interpreting these datasets, they help researchers and engineers make data-driven decisions and improve bioprinting outcomes.
